Show simple item record

dc.contributor.authorSiegel, Andrew
dc.contributor.authorHorelik, Nicholas Edward
dc.contributor.authorForget, Benoit Robert Yves
dc.contributor.authorSmith, Kord S.
dc.date.accessioned2017-04-06T19:57:50Z
dc.date.available2017-04-06T19:57:50Z
dc.date.issued2014-12
dc.identifier.issn0167-8191
dc.identifier.urihttp://hdl.handle.net/1721.1/107915
dc.description.abstractMonte Carlo (MC) neutral particle transport codes are considered the gold-standard for nuclear simulations, but they cannot be robustly applied to high-fidelity nuclear reactor analysis without accommodating several terabytes of materials and tally data. While this is not a large amount of aggregate data for a typical high performance computer, MC methods are only embarrassingly parallel when the key data structures are replicated for each processing element, an approach which is likely infeasible on future machines. The present work explores the use of spatial domain decomposition to make full-scale nuclear reactor simulations tractable with Monte Carlo methods, presenting a simple implementation in a production-scale code. Good performance is achieved for mesh-tallies of up to 2.39 TB distributed across 512 compute nodes while running a full-core reactor benchmark on the Mira Blue Gene/Q supercomputer at the Argonne National Laboratory. In addition, the effects of load imbalances are explored with an updated performance model that is empirically validated against observed timing results. Several load balancing techniques are also implemented to demonstrate that imbalances can be largely mitigated, including a new and efficient way to distribute extra compute resources across finer domain meshes.en_US
dc.description.sponsorshipUnited States. Dept. of Energy. Center for Exascale Simulation of Advanced Reactorsen_US
dc.language.isoen_US
dc.publisherElsevieren_US
dc.relation.isversionofhttp://dx.doi.org/10.1016/j.parco.2014.10.001en_US
dc.rightsCreative Commons Attribution-NonCommercial-NoDerivs Licenseen_US
dc.rights.urihttp://creativecommons.org/licenses/by-nc-nd/4.0/en_US
dc.sourceProf. Forget via Chris Sherratten_US
dc.titleMonte Carlo domain decomposition for robust nuclear reactor analysisen_US
dc.typeArticleen_US
dc.identifier.citationHorelik, Nicholas et al. “Monte Carlo Domain Decomposition for Robust Nuclear Reactor Analysis.” Parallel Computing 40.10 (2014): 646–660.en_US
dc.contributor.departmentMassachusetts Institute of Technology. Department of Nuclear Science and Engineeringen_US
dc.contributor.approverforget benoiten_US
dc.contributor.mitauthorHorelik, Nicholas Edward
dc.contributor.mitauthorForget, Benoit Robert Yves
dc.contributor.mitauthorSmith, Kord S.
dc.relation.journalParallel Computingen_US
dc.eprint.versionAuthor's final manuscripten_US
dc.type.urihttp://purl.org/eprint/type/JournalArticleen_US
eprint.statushttp://purl.org/eprint/status/PeerRevieweden_US
dspace.orderedauthorsHorelik, Nicholas; Siegel, Andrew; Forget, Benoit; Smith, Korden_US
dspace.embargo.termsNen_US
dc.identifier.orcidhttps://orcid.org/0000-0003-1459-7672
dc.identifier.orcidhttps://orcid.org/0000-0003-2497-4312
mit.licensePUBLISHER_CCen_US
mit.metadata.statusComplete


Files in this item

Thumbnail

This item appears in the following Collection(s)

Show simple item record